PEMF:
While Equitron-Pro is part of the electromagnetic therapy family, its high-energy pulses go far beyond what traditional low-level PEMF devices offer. What truly sets it apart is its scientifically proven ability to influence gene expression at the cellular level—something conventional PEMF systems do not claim.
Shock Wave Therapy:
Shock wave therapy uses sound pressure waves and can be uncomfortable, sometimes requiring sedation. Equitron-Pro uses painless, high-energy electromagnetic pulses instead.
Classic Magnetic Field Therapy:
Traditional magnetic therapies use weaker magnetic fields. Equitron-Pro produces strong pulsed magnetic fields that penetrate over 20 cm deep and can influence gene activity, which other devices do not achieve.
Laser Therapy:
Laser therapy utilizes focused light to stimulate specific points on the body, promoting circulation and reducing inflammation and swelling. Its effects are similar to acupuncture but have limited scientific proof of effectiveness compared to Equitron-Pro.
TENS (Transcutaneous Electrical Nerve Stimulation):
TENS uses electrical currents on the skin to reduce pain by stimulating endorphin release. It works best for acute pain but may lose effectiveness over time.
EMS (Electro-Myo Stimulation):
EMS sends electrical impulses to muscles, causing contractions, helping strengthen them. It differs from Equitron-Pro in that it directly stimulates muscles, whereas Equitron-Pro works on deeper tissue and cellular levels.
There are no known side effects in horses. In fact, many horses feel more refreshed and recover faster after a session, especially if they’re tense or tired from sport. No cases of initial worsening have been reported in horses so far.
Yes. HECT therapy is a doping-free option and is safe to use during tournaments for recovery and warm-up.
Equitron-Pro offers a powerful external battery, allowing treatments in any horse box without needing a power outlet.
HECT therapy is approved by the FEI and can be certified upon request (used with a maximum flow density of 100mT as per FEI rules).

For muscle tension, many horses show noticeable improvement after the first treatment. For injuries or conditions affecting muscles, tendons, or wounds, HECT therapy has been shown to speed up healing by boosting the body’s natural protein production and reducing scar tissue formation.
Since animals can’t communicate pain relief like humans, look for visible signs such as less swelling and improved movement to gauge progress.
The number of sessions depends on the condition, its severity (acute or chronic), and your horse's overall health. Our team can give you personalized guidance based on your pet’s situation.
Equitron-Pro therapy is beneficial at any age. It can especially improve the quality of life for senior animals dealing with various age-related issues.
